Understanding The Electrical Panel

Elements of an Electrical Panel

{An electrical} panel, also called a breaker panel or fuse field, is the central hub for distributing electrical energy all through your property. It homes the next key parts:

  • Major breaker or important fuses: These gadgets shield all the home from electrical overloads or quick circuits by slicing off energy when {the electrical} present exceeds a protected restrict.
  • Department circuits: These are particular person circuits that carry electrical energy to particular areas of your property, comparable to lighting, shops, and home equipment.
  • Circuit breakers or fuses: These gadgets shield particular person department circuits from overloads or quick circuits. When a circuit turns into overloaded, the circuit breaker journeys or the fuse blows, stopping harm to the circuit and the linked home equipment.

Forms of Electrical Panels

There are two important kinds of electrical panels:

  • Fuse panels: These panels use fuses to guard circuits. When a fuse blows, it have to be changed with a brand new fuse of the identical amperage score.
  • Circuit breaker panels: These panels use circuit breakers to guard circuits. When a circuit breaker journeys, it may be reset by switching it again to the “on” place.

Location and Entry

Electrical panels are usually situated in a basement, storage, or utility room. They need to be simply accessible for upkeep and troubleshooting. Keep away from putting gadgets in entrance of the panel that might block entry or impede air flow.
